CSV president Frank Engel talked to our colleagues at RTL.lu after fellow MP Serge Wilmes criticised him during an interview on Thursday morning.
© RTL-Archiv

Wilmes lamented that Engel's comments tend to draw attention away from CSV's policies and agenda:

RTL Today article: Engel's comments damage the party's image, says Serge WilmesFrank Engel has already commented on the interview, providing us with his side of the story: "I fail to see how Wilmes' comments are of any help to our party, apart from putting the focus of the public eye on our internal disagreements. Naturally, I understand that everyone is interested in such a story. Looking back on the two years that I've spent as party president and where I've used every single opportunity to praise and elevate my CSV colleagues, I have to say that this favour has not been returned a single time. I find that particularly disappointing from our leaders. I guess that will be an issue we have to resolve sooner rather than later."

The next CSV congress will take place on 24 April. So far, there has been little interest from other party members in taking over the role of president. During his interview with RTL Radio, Serge Wilmes stated that he will prioritise his role as MP and Luxembourg City councilman, before seriously considering the position.

Where does Engel see his own future? He commented: "I am unable to tell you exactly at the moment. I have forwarded a proposal to my party colleagues because I agree that we cannot go on like this. I hope that we can come together soon and decide on an adequate, or even better, allocation of roles that will make everybody happy. I hope that the CSV can agree on a common path forward into the future."
